Overview

Postcode KT19 8GB is located in a major urban area, within the Horton ward of Epsom and Ewell in the South East region, and forms part of the Horton & Manor Park area. It has moderate deprivation and high crime levels, with around 102.6 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income of residents in Horton & Manor Park is £74,200 per year. The nearest station is Epsom located about 0.9 miles away. There are 3 primary and no secondary schools in the area. There are 1 parks nearby, closest large park is Long Grove Park.

Property prices in Horton

Based on 58 recent sales, the median property price is £493,500 in Horton area, with individual transactions ranging from £117,000 up to £1,315,000.
